## Reconcile job — review notes

The Stocktide reconciliation job diffs warehouse counts against the Ormsby ledger nightly. Review changes to the matching thresholds carefully: loosening them hides shrinkage, tightening them floods the exceptions queue. The job is idempotent and safe to re-run, but never run two instances concurrently — the advisory lock only covers one region. Any change to batch sizing needs a dry-run against last week's snapshot. The job currently runs with the following configuration values.

service settings:
[istax]
port = 9090
team = sormir
host = istax.ferradyn.corp
region = central-2
access_code = ac_447e33
timeout_ms = 250

Subject: DR drill — pagination endpoints

Hello plugin authors,

Next Thursday we will run a disaster-recovery drill on the Quillet public API. During the drill, cursor-based pagination will fail over to the replica; cursors older than one hour will be invalidated, so handle 410 responses gracefully. Sandbox access stays open throughout. To reach the drill sandbox's recovery console, use the passphrase printed just below.

unlock words, bawef-kahap: sorax-sorir-quenys-aldok

# CI: vendored font failures

If the Glyphden build breaks on fonts, it's almost always a checksum mismatch in the vendored third-party set. We pin exact font binaries; never pull from upstream during CI. Fix: re-run the vendor sync script, commit the updated lockfile, and push. Don't edit checksums by hand. Confirm the fixed run matches the build token below.

session token of kagup-hahaf = htk3_2b8

Changelog — DigestForge scheduler, 2024-09-03. Rotated the batch-signing credential used by the digest scheduler when it hands jobs to the Mailloom dispatcher. Old credential expired per the quarterly policy; revoked same day. All queued digest batches were re-signed and replayed — no duplicates sent. New hires: the scheduler rejects any batch signed with a retired credential, so never copy key material from old runbooks. Current credential follows.

deploy key for hahof-tagep: bky6_YcdejG